Portada, 175 p. - Firma del anterior propietario en la portadilla. - Contenido: En 1907, y tras haber participado durante dos años en la expedición que el doctor Jean-Baptiste Charcot realizara en tierras antárticas, Raymond Rallier du Baty zarpa de Boulogne en septiembre de 1907, a bordo de un queche de pesca de 45 toneladas y 18 metros de eslora, acompañado de su hermano y cuatro tripulantes más. Por la proa, un periplo de más de 15.000 millas que los llevará hasta Melbourne, tras una escala de más de quince meses en las islas Kerguelen, en donde esperan resarcirse económicamente con la extracción del aceite de las innumerables focas que pueblan el archipiélago. En este fascinante relato, el autor no pasa por alto ningún detalle. Narra las esperanzas de su reducida tripulación, pero también sus dudas y sus problemas. Siempre al tanto de todos, hace a la vez de jefe y confidente. Se convierte en pescador, cazador de focas, carpintero, minero, geógrafo, topógrafo, dando siempre el ejemplo a seguir y sintiéndose muy feliz al ver que su hermano y los demás hombres se interesan también por sus múltiples ocupaciones.

An expedition in 1907 from France to Melbourne on board the J.B. Charcot with a year's stay on the Kerguelen islands for exploration and sealing. In order to finance this expedition, one of the sponsors, the British "Daily Chronicle", bought the story in 1910. (It was only translated into French in 1990).
